Marion is 0-7 against Lafayette Jefferson since September of 2016 but things could change on Friday. The Giants will take on the Bronchos at 7:00 p.m. Marion will aim to continue their four-game streak of scoring more points each matchup than the last.
Things were looking good for Marion after they put the first points on the board on Friday, but unfortunately for them things went downhill from there. They and Richmond were almost perfectly matched up, but the Giants suffered a 35-34 defeat. While the Giants didn't get the win, they did start the game off strong, beating the Red Devils 7-0 in the first quarter.
Meanwhile, Lafayette Jefferson had already won five in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 43 points) and they went ahead and made it six on Friday. They took their contest with ease, bagging a 49-16 victory over the Wildkats. The game was pretty much decided by the half, when the score had already reached 42-0.
Lafayette Jefferson's win came from a few key players Marion will need to keep an eye on. One of the most notable was Trysten Barrett, who threw for 321 yards and three TDs while completing 82.8% of his passes. He has been hot recently, having posted three or more passing touchdowns the last four times he's played. Another player making a difference was Bryce Vanostran, who picked up 147 receiving yards and a pair of touchdowns.
Lafayette Jefferson was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 225 rushing yards.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now rushed for at least 166 rushing yards in six consecutive matchups.
Lafayette Jefferson didn't go easy on the quarterback and picked off four passes before the game was over. Randy Griffin led the group effort, picking up two of those interceptions all by himself. Cam Bennett got in on the action too, converting a pick into a touchdown.
Marion's loss dropped their record down to 1-6. As for Lafayette Jefferson, their win bumped their record up to 6-1.
Marion was dealt a bruising 70-28 defeat at the hands of Lafayette Jefferson in their previous matchup back in October of 2024. Can the Giants avenge their loss or is history doomed to repeat itself? We'll find out soon enough.
